Visited an amazing fabric factory near Gifu today. this place is incredible. Pics comin sooner or later on my blog. They've supplied fabric for tons of brands - CDG (repeat customer for three decades), Issey, CCP, MA+, CA4LA, Jil Sander, Arts & Science/Bergfabel, and so on. Still, they're a fairly small operation considering their client base. I touched so much fabric. It was amazing. Life changing, really.
